At least 26 persons were killed and more than 62 were injured including women and children in an explosion at Quetta railway station’s platform. Commissioner Quetta Hamza Shafqaat giving account of the deadly railway station bombing in Quetta this morning said that the blast took place at 8:25am leaving 26 dead and more than 62 injured. The Commissioner said that five injured of the blast have been in a critical condition. “According to preliminary information it was a suicide bombing,” Commissioner added.
